Description

This captivating narrative invites readers on an immersive journey to the iconic Mount Rushmore, blending history with stunning visuals. As Jean L.S. Patrick and Patrick Faricy delve into the monumental story behind this American landmark, they explore the artistic vision and painstaking efforts that turned granite into an enduring tribute to America’s most influential leaders.

Through engaging prose and vivid imagery, the authors bring to life the tales of those who dreamed, sculpted, and ultimately succeeded in creating a piece of art that has become a national symbol. Readers will find themselves enchanted not only by the monument itself but by the deep cultural significance it holds in the fabric of American identity.
